How height is too high for a bathroom sink?

A bathroom sink is generally considered too high if it exceeds 36 inches from the floor, which is the standard height for most sinks. Heights above this can make it uncomfortable for average users to reach the faucet and wash their hands effectively. For accessible designs, sinks should typically be set between 28 to 34 inches. Ultimately, the ideal height may vary based on user needs and preferences.

How do you hang a bathroom sink over tile?

To hang a bathroom sink over tile, first ensure the wall studs are properly located behind the tiles using a stud finder. Mark the sink's mounting bracket locations on the tiles, then drill holes through the tiles into the wall studs using a masonry bit. Insert wall anchors if necessary, then attach the mounting bracket securely. Finally, hang the sink on the bracket and ensure it's level before securing any plumbing connections.
